iPhone Fold leaks hint at 3D printed hinge for less crease

According to new leaks, the upcoming iPhone Fold may feature a hinge created using 3D printing. This approach could help address one of the main issues with foldable smartphones: the visible crease on the display. Reports also suggest the design will incorporate liquid metal and dual-layer glass, potentially boosting the device's strength and durability.

While this technology sounds innovative, it has been used before. OPPO implemented a similar approach in its OPPO Find N6 model with the Titanium Flexion hinge. That design used laser measurements and 3D polymer to align the structure, resulting in an almost invisible crease.

Rumors indicate Apple aims to achieve similar or even better results. Minimizing the crease is considered one of the company's key priorities in developing a foldable iPhone. This matters not only for aesthetics but also for enhancing the user experience.

Apple already has experience with 3D printing in its products. For instance, the technology has been used to create individual components for the Apple Watch and certain iPhone casing elements. This manufacturing method helps reduce material waste and improves part precision.
